Bu çalısmada, akrilik asit-Cu, akrilik asit-piridin-Cu, akrilik asit-2-vinilpiridin-Cu, akrilik asit-4-vinilpiridin-Cu, akrilik asit-1,10-fenantrolinmonohidrat-Cusistemlerinde olusan koordinasyon bilesiklerinin yapısı IR, UV-VIS, Gouy terazisi,DTA-TG ve X-ısını kırınımı tek kristal yöntemi kullanılarak aydınlatıldı. Akrilik asit-Cu, akrilik asit-piridin-Cu, akrilik asit-2-vinilpiridin-Cu, akrilik asit-4-vinilpiridin-Cu,akrilik asit-1,10-fenantrolinmonohidrat-Cu sistemlerinde sırasıyla [Cu2(?-aa)4(H2O)2].2/3H2O, [Cu2(?-aa)4(py)2], [Cu2(?-aa)4(2-vpy)2], [Cu2(?-aa)4(4-vpy)2] ve[Cu(aa)2(phen)H2O] kompleksleri olusmustur.AA ligantlarının koordinasyon davranıslarını IR verilerine göre açıklamak içinCOO- titresimlerindeki frekans degisimleri kullanıldı. Vinil ve karboksil gruplarınınkarakteristik IR titresim piklerinin literatürle uyumlu oldugu gözlendi.Komplekslerin manyetik duyarlılıkları oda sıcaklıgında ölçülerek deneyselmanyetik momentleri hesaplandı ve komplekslerinin tümünün paramanyetik oldugubulundu. Dimerik komplekslerde manyetik moment degeri antiferromanyetik etkidendolayı beklenenden daha düsük, [Cu(aa)2(phen)H2O] kompleksinde ise orbital açısalmomentum katkısından dolayı beklenenden daha yüksek sonuçlar elde edildi.Komplekslerin termik davranısları es zamanlı TG, DTG, DTA teknikleri ile azotatmosferinde incelendi. Komplekslerde son bozunma ürünlerinin metalik Cu ve/veyaCuO oldugu belirlendi.Sentezlenen komplekslerin yapısı tek kristal X-ısını kırınım yöntemiylebelirlendi. Bütün yapılarda Cu(II) etrafındaki geometrinin karepiramit oldugu bulundu.Anahtar Kelimeler : Akrilat Kompleksleri, Akrilik Asit, Piridin, 2-Vinilpiridin, 4-Vinilpiridin, 1,10-fenantrolin monohidrat, X-Isınları Tek Kristal, Cu(II)
In this work, coordination compounds formed in acrylic acid-Cu, acrylic acidpyridine-Cu and acrylic acid-2-vinylpyridine-Cu, acrylic acid-4-vinylpyridine-Cu,acrylic acid-1,10 phenanthroline mono hydrate -Cu systems were characterized by usingIR, UV-VIS, DTA-TG and Single Crystals X-Ray Diffraction and Gouy balance. Inacrylic acid-Cu, acrylic acid-pyridine-Cu,acrylic acid-2-vinylpyridine-Cu, acrylic acid-4-vinylpyridine-Cu, acrylic acid-1,10 phenanthroline mono hydrate-Cu systems[Cu2(?-aa)4(H2O)2].2/3H2O, [Cu2(?-aa)4(py)2], [Cu2(?-aa)4(2-vpy)2], [Cu2(?-aa)4(4-vpy)2] and [Cu(aa)2(phen)H2O] were formed, respectively.The frequency changes in COO- vibrations of the acrylate ligands were used toexplain their coordination behavior. The characteristic IR vibrations peaks for vinyl andcarboxyl group were found to be in agreement with the literature.Spin-only magnetic moments of the complexes were calculated by measuringtheir magnetic susceptibility at room temperature. All complexes were found to beparamagnetic. While magnetic moments of the dimeric compounds were lower becauseof antiferromagnetic interaction, [Cu(aa)2(phen)H2O] was higher because of orbitalangular momentum addition.Thermal decomposition behavior of complexes was investigated by TG andDTA techniques. Copper acrylates decomposes to copper/copper oxide.The structures of the synthesized compounds were determined by single crystalX-ray diffraction method. In all structures the geometry around the Cu(II) was slightlydistorted square pyramidal.Key Words : Acrylate Complexes, Acrylic Acid, Pyridine, 2-Vinylpyridine, 4-Vinylpyridine, 1,10-phenanthroline monohydrate, X-Ray Single Crystal, Cu(II)
